Nuw vous permet de revitaliser votre garde-robe en donnant facilement une seconde vie aux vêtements pré-aimés. Rejoignez notre communauté dynamique de Renuwers à l'échelle nationale et utilisez vos vêtements comme monnaie pour échanger avec les autres. Explorez une sélection diversifiée de styles de vos marques Highstreet préférées et des pièces vintage uniques, toutes à partir de seulement 0,99 £ + expédition.   • Processus d'échange rationalisé : Téléchargez facilement les éléments de votre placard, parcourez des milliers de listes et demandez de nouvelles pièces à l'aide de pièces gagnées à partir de vos propres listes. Une fois qu'un échange est confirmé, NUW fournit l'article directement à votre porte.

  • Impact environnemental positif : NUW se consacre à rendre la mode plus durable en atténuant les effets néfastes de la mode rapide. Les utilisateurs peuvent suivre les avantages environnementaux de leurs échanges et gagner des badges pour présenter leurs contributions aux amis.
